Subversion-Projekte lars-tiefland.ci

Revision

Revision 2020 | Details | Vergleich mit vorheriger | Letzte Änderung | Log anzeigen | RSS feed

Revision Autor Zeilennr. Zeile
2012 lars 1
<?php
2
 
3
class Design_model extends CI_Model
4
{
2077 lars 5
	private $upd_settings = "";
2012 lars 6
	public function __construct()
7
	{
8
		parent::__construct();
2077 lars 9
		$this->upd_settings = "UPDATE
10
				web_settings
11
			SET
12
				inhalt=?,
13
				letzte_aenderung_von='".$_SESSION["username"]."'
14
			WHERE
15
				id=?
16
			AND
17
				bestellart_id=1
18
			AND
19
				shops_id=".$GLOBALS["INI"]["shops_ID"]."
20
		";
2012 lars 21
	}
22
	public function get_list()
23
	{
24
		$sql = "SELECT
25
				*
26
			FROM
27
				web_settings
2017 lars 28
			WHERE
29
				shops_id=".$GLOBALS["INI"]["shops_ID"]."
2018 lars 30
			AND
31
				typ IN ('varchar','text','static','date','select')
2019 lars 32
			AND
33
				bestellart_id=1
2012 lars 34
			ORDER BY
2018 lars 35
				id
2012 lars 36
		";
37
		$res = $this->db->query($sql);
38
		$dirs = $res->result_array();
39
		return $dirs;
40
	}
41
 
42
	public function get($id)
43
	{
44
	}
45
 
2077 lars 46
	public function save()
2012 lars 47
	{
2077 lars 48
		$daten = $this->input->post('setting');
49
		foreach ($daten as $id => $row)
50
		{
51
			$this->db->query($this->upd_settings, array(
52
				$row,
53
				$id,
54
				));
55
		}
2012 lars 56
	}
57
 
58
	public function del($id)
59
	{
60
	}
61
 
62
}